std::string const& getProjectDirectory()
{
if (!project_directory_is_set)
{
OGS_FATAL("The project directory has not yet been set.");
}
return project_directory;
}
void setProjectDirectory(std::string const& dir)
{
if (project_directory_is_set)
{
OGS_FATAL("The project directory has already been set.");
}
project_directory = dir;
project_directory_is_set = true;
}
void removeFiles(std::vector<std::string> const& files)
{
for (auto const& file : files)
{
int const success = std::remove(file.c_str());
if (success == 0)
{
DBUG("Removed '{:s}'", file);
}
else
{
if (errno == ENOENT) // File does not exists
{
continue;
}
ERR("Removing file '{:s}' failed with error {:d}.", file, errno);
std::perror("Error: ");
OGS_FATAL("Unrecoverable error happened while removing a file.");
}
}
}
